spring词根是什么
-
spring的词根是"spring-",来自于拉丁语"spīra",意为"螺旋"、"弯曲"。这个词根在英语中常常表示"弹簧"、"跳跃"、"发芽"等含义。在不同的词汇中,"spring-"词根可能会出现在不同的变形中,比如springs、springing、sprung等。以下是一些使用"spring-"词根的常见词汇及其意义:
-
springboard – 弹簧板,指一种帮助人们起跳的装置,也可以指某事物帮助人们开始做某事的起点。
-
springtime – 春季,指春天的季节,也可以用来形容某个时期或地区充满活力和希望的时光。
-
springtide – 波涛澎湃,也可以指潮汐的最高潮。
-
springy – 有弹性的,形容某物能够弹回原状或恢复弹性。
-
springboard – 发芽,指植物开始生长的过程,也可以用来形容事物的开始阶段。
-
springlike – 春天般的,形容某物具有春天的特征和氛围。
总之,"spring-"词根在英语中常用于表示弹簧、跳跃、发芽以及与春季相关的词汇中,通过对这些词汇的学习,我们可以更好地理解和使用"spring-"词根。
1年前 -
-
spring这个词根的起源可以追溯到拉丁语的"spirare",意思是“呼吸”或“生命”。这个词根在英语中被广泛使用,表示“跳跃”、“弹跳”、“播种”、“发芽”或“开始”。
- Spring作为名词,指的是春季,表示自然生长和复苏的季节。这是因为在春季,大自然中的植物开始新的生长,一切都焕发出新的活力。
- Spring也可以作为动词,表示物体突然出现或跳跃。比如,“The cat sprang out of the box.”(猫从盒子里跳了出来。)
- Spring还可以表示弹簧,指的是可以压缩和释放能量的装置。弹簧常用在机械设备中,能够吸收和储存能量,并将其释放出来,实现某种特定的运动效果。
- Spring也可以用来指示水源,例如泉水和温泉。这些水源通常是地下水通过大地裂缝或岩石中的裂缝冒出来的,因此得名。
- 在计算机技术领域,Spring是一个流行的开发框架,用于简化Java应用程序的开发。它提供了一系列的工具和库,帮助开发人员构建灵活、可扩展的应用程序。
综上所述,spring词根的含义涵盖了春季、跳跃、弹簧、水源和计算机框架等多个方面。得名的根源是拉丁语的"spirare",意思是“呼吸”或“生命”。
1年前 -
spring的词根是“spring”,即春天或弹簧。在计算机领域中,Spring是一个Java开发框架,旨在简化企业级应用程序的开发。它被设计为一种轻量级、模块化和可扩展的框架,在企业应用程序开发中提供了丰富的功能和灵活性。
Spring框架提供了一系列的功能模块,包括依赖注入、面向切面编程、事务管理、MVC框架等等。它的设计理念是基于控制反转(IoC)和面向切面编程(AOP),通过提供这些核心功能模块,Spring框架可以帮助开发人员在应用程序中实现松耦合、可测试和可维护的代码。
下面将从方法、操作流程等方面详细介绍Spring框架的使用。
一、方法:
1.1 依赖注入:Spring框架通过依赖注入(DI)来管理对象之间的依赖关系。开发人员只需定义依赖关系,而不需要自己实例化对象。Spring框架会根据配置或注解来自动注入对象。1.2 面向切面编程:Spring框架提供了面向切面编程(AOP)的支持,可以在不修改原有代码的情况下,添加新的功能和行为。AOP可以用于管理事务、日志处理、安全性等方面。
1.3 事务管理:Spring框架提供了一套事务管理机制,可以简化数据库操作的事务管理。通过配置或注解,开发人员可以定义事务的边界和属性,从而实现对数据库操作的事务管理。
1.4 MVC框架:Spring框架提供了一个MVC(Model-View-Controller)框架,用于构建Web应用程序。开发人员可以通过配置或注解来定义控制器、视图和模型,从而实现请求的分发和响应。
二、操作流程:
2.1 环境准备:首先,需要在项目中引入Spring框架的依赖包。可以使用Maven或Gradle等构建工具来自动管理依赖关系。2.2 配置文件:Spring框架使用XML配置文件来定义对象的创建与依赖关系,也可以使用注解来代替配置文件。配置文件中可以定义Bean的属性、依赖关系、切面等。
2.3 实例化与依赖注入:当配置文件或注解配置完成后,Spring框架会根据配置自动实例化Bean,并根据依赖关系自动注入对象。
2.4 使用Bean:开发人员可以通过Spring框架提供的上下文(Context)来获取已实例化的Bean,并使用它们进行业务逻辑的处理或其他操作。
2.5 AOP编程:如果需要使用AOP功能,可以在配置文件或注解中定义切面和通知(Advice),并将其应用到特定的类或方法上。
2.6 事务管理:如果需要使用事务管理,可以在配置文件或注解中定义事务管理器和事务属性,并将其应用到需要事务管理的方法上。
2.7 MVC开发:如果需要使用Spring的MVC框架,可以在配置文件中定义控制器、视图和模型,并配置相应的请求映射和响应处理。
通过以上步骤,开发人员可以充分利用Spring框架的功能来简化应用程序的开发和维护工作。Spring框架的灵活性和可扩展性使得它成为许多企业级应用程序开发的首选框架之一。
1年前